Transaction 39f5e26f9106a29c975093d074521baadd06d8499bdebb2faaca910df739044d
1 Input
1 Output
-
39f5e26f9106a29c975093d074521baadd06d8499bdebb2faaca910df739044d:0
- value
- 82824
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 23736e93f5ee7eba86e32e9c7da5ae59bc050b03 OP_EQUAL
- address
- 34vTrcLDYHFWMjAYx9GXNu6q6e9MewV4HZ